The traditional startup landscape is experiencing a notable shift, with the rise of venture builders . These entities are like modern-day startup workshops , actively designing and deploying new businesses, often across multiple sectors. Unlike conventional incubators which support existing founders, venture builders proactively generate their separate ideas, assemble dedicated teams, and offer substantial capital and operational expertise to boost growth, essentially acting as proprietary startup engines.
Startup Studios vs. Company Builders – What’s the Difference?
The distinction between a new product studio and a business builder often generates ambiguity, particularly for those exploring the venture ecosystem. While both kinds of entities strive to build multiple ventures, their methods and perspectives differ significantly. A startup studio typically functions with a centralized team of experts who regularly construct and release new companies, often leveraging a pooled set of skills . Conversely, a organization builder tends to offer capital and guiding support to a larger range of innovators and their emerging concepts, permitting them more control in the building process, but potentially with fewer direct involvement from the builder itself.

A holding company provides a unique approach for controlling a diverse array of ventures . Rather than directly engaging in production , these entities control equity stakes in affiliated businesses , effectively constructing a compilation designed for diversification. This system allows for independent management of each business while benefiting from the financial strength and guidance of the parent corporation .
